Insurance coverage
Getting the most out of insurance policy can be a difficulty. Depending upon your coverage, it might be tough to find a specialist that takes your insurance or whose rates fit within your budget. Making use of on the internet directory sites that search for providers that accept your details insurance policy or a totally free solution like BetterHelp, 7 Favorites or Talkspace can save time, yet it's still crucial to connect with your possible therapist straight to make certain they are the best suit for you.

Some therapists pick not to take insurance coverage because of the inconvenience of invoicing, delays in payment and "clawbacks" (when an insurer declares back compensations up to 5 years after solutions are offered). Similarly, many specialists utilize a sliding scale, which differs based upon income, to assist clients afford treatment.

If you do not have insurance, think about reaching out to a charitable company that sustains mental health and wellness or to your regional area university, where students may use affordable treatment sessions. Also, talk to your company's Worker Help Program to see if they supply a therapist on their list of authorized companies.
